National Institute on Drug Abuse

The U.S. National Institute on Drug Abuse is a top federal agency dedicated to understanding the complex issues surrounding drug abuse and addiction. Through comprehensive studies, they strive to advance effective prevention, treatment, and recovery strategies. Their mission is to improve public health by providing reliable information and resources to the public, policymakers, and healthcare professionals.
